Exchange Powershell:ForwardingAddress&InboxRule

查询在邮箱上设置的转发功能:

Get-Mailbox -server MX01 -Filter {ForwardingAddress -like '*'} | Select-Object Name, ForwardingAddress | Export-Csv "D:\Scripts\Forwarding.csv"

 

查询在OUTLOOK信箱上设置的邮件规则转发:

Get-InboxRule -Mailbox "James Bond" | where {$_.RedirectTo} | fl MailboxOwnerID, RedirectTo

or

Get-InboxRule -Mailbox "James Bond" | where {$_.ForwardTo} | fl MailboxOwnerID, RedirectTo

 

 

检查所有邮箱中是否有设置转发/规则

脚本:

Set-AdServerSettings -ViewEntireForest $True

$mbxs = Get-Mailbox -server MX01 -ResultSize Unlimited

ForEach ($mbx in $mbxs){

 Get-InboxRule -mailbox $mbx.primarySMTPAddress | where {$_.ForwardTo -or $_.RedirectTo} | fl MailboxOwnerID, ForwardTo, RedirectTo

}

 

 

 

 

原文<http://exchangeblog.pl/en/2012/10/exchange-2010-list-mailboxes-with-forward-to-address-or-inbox-rule/>

posted @ 2017-06-21 15:04  寻香径  阅读(325)  评论(0编辑  收藏  举报